Learning Support Assistant - SEN School (Post-16, Autism & Complex Communication)

Location: Leeds (easily commutable from Wakefield, Bradford BD2, Dewsbury & surrounding areas) Pay: £107 - £115 per day Hours: Monday-Friday, 8:30am-3:30pm Start Date: September

Make a Real Difference for Post-16 Learners with Autism & Complex Needs

Are you passionate about supporting young adults with complex communication needs, autism, and additional learning challenges? We’re recruiting a Learning Support Assistant for a forward-thinking SEN school in Leeds, working with secondary and post-16 students.

This is a highly rewarding role for someone committed to helping learners build confidence, independence, and essential life skills, preparing them for life beyond school.

About this role

In this role you will deliver an individualised, experiential curriculum for learners with Autism and complex communication needs, focusing on:

  • Communication development using Total Communication strategies, SCERTS, and the Engagement Model
  • Independence, life skills, and community inclusion
  • Health, wellbeing, and emotional regulation
  • Experiential, sensory-based learning in familiar, structured environments
  • Planning is holistic and needs-led, with EHCP outcomes central to all activities
  • A mix of adult-led and learner-initiated sessions ensures engagement and meaningful progress
  • Some learners may access integrated enrichment from the Connect Pathway
What You’ll Be Doing
  • Supporting learners 1:1 or in small groups with autism and complex communication needs
  • Assisting with the delivery of structured, experiential learning activities
  • Helping pupils develop independence, confidence, and functional communication
